Plan #24559 • 1,969 sq. ft. • 3 beds • 2.5 baths • Study • 2-car garage
Maple Hollow is a refined two-story that lives comfortably today and stays flexible for tomorrow. At 1,969 square feet, it blends a first-floor primary suite with bright, connected living spaces and the kind of everyday functionality that wins buyer approval in a hurry.


A layout that works hard for modern life
Step from the foyer into a quiet, front-facing study that sets up perfectly for work-from-home days or heads-down homework. The heart of the home opens into an expansive living room that connects to a kitchen anchored by a large island with sink, then continues to a rear dining area. The result is a social hub where cooking, conversation, and casual meals flow together. A convenient half bath sits at the rear of the first floor, right where guests actually need it. The attached two-car garage offers practical daily convenience and weather-proof arrivals.

Primary on the main, comfort on demand
Maple Hollow places the primary suite on the main level for easy, single-level living when you want it. The suite includes an en suite bath and a walk-in closet, a combination that supports aging-in-place, makes mornings faster, and boosts resale appeal.

Room to grow upstairs
Two additional bedrooms and a full bath sit upstairs, separated from the bustle of the main level. Need more flex space? Choose the optional upstairs game room to create a media lounge, playroom, or hobby zone that can adapt as households change.

The sweet spot in size, with broad market appeal
At 1,969 square feet, Maple Hollow is sized to perform in a wide range of markets across North America. Based on U.S. Census and major builder surveys through the early 2020s, the typical new single-family home often lands in the low to mid 2,000s for square footage. Maple Hollow comes in just below that average, which can help with attainability and long-term operating costs while still delivering the spaces buyers prioritize.
